Comfort Features

Comfort features are essential in any shoe, and especially important for people with bunions. A comfortable shoe should provide adequate support and cushioning to reduce pressure on the foot and alleviate pain. Some key comfort features to look for in the best ladies’ dress shoes for bunions include:

  • A wide toe box: A roomy toe box allows for extra space between the toes, reducing pressure and friction that can exacerbate bunions.
  • Soft insoles: Soft insoles can help reduce pressure points and provide a more comfortable fit.
  • Cushioning: Adequate cushioning can help absorb shock and reduce pain while walking.

Support Features

Bunions often require additional support to keep the foot stable and prevent further strain. Some key support features to look for in the best ladies’ dress shoes for bunions include:

  • A sturdy heel counter: A sturdy heel counter provides additional support and helps prevent excessive movement of the heel.
  • An adjustable strap: An adjustable strap can help provide a secure and comfortable fit, which is essential for people with bunions.
  • An ergonomic design: An ergonomic design can help redistribute pressure and alleviate pain in the foot.

Essential FAQs

Q: What are the common issues caused by bunions in women’s shoes?

A: Bunions can cause pain, discomfort, and difficulty walking in women’s shoes. They can also lead to skin irritation, calluses, and corns.

Q: What are some tips for selecting the best dress shoes for women with bunions?

A: Look for shoes with wide toe boxes, soft insoles, and adjustable straps. Choose shoes made from breathable materials and consider shoes with arch support and orthotic inserts.

Q: Are there any specific types of dress shoes that are suitable for women with bunions?

A: Yes, there are several types of dress shoes that are suitable for women with bunions, including flat shoes, heels, loafers, and more. Look for shoes with a comfortable and roomy toe box.

Q: Can I wear high heels with bunions?

A: While it is possible to wear high heels with bunions, it is not recommended. High heels can put additional pressure on the bunion and exacerbate the condition.
